/Zo (rozszerzanie zoptymalizowanego debugowania)
Generowanie rozszerzone informacje o debugowaniu zoptymalizowanego kodu w kompilacji bez debugowania.
/Zo[-]
Uwagi
/Zo Przełącznik generuje rozszerzone informacje o debugowaniu zoptymalizowanego kodu.Optymalizacja może rejestruje dla zmienne lokalne, zmienianie kolejności kodu, vectorize pętli i wywołania funkcji w tekście.Optymalizacja te mogą przesłaniać relacji między kodu źródłowego i skompilowany kod obiektu./Zo Switch informuje kompilator do generowania debugowanie i profilowanie informacji o zmiennych lokalnych i inlined funkcje dodatkowe.Dzięki niemu można zobaczyć zmiennych w Autos, zmienne lokalne, i obserwowanych systemu windows podczas przechodzenia do kolejnych zoptymalizowany kod w debuger programu Visual Studio.Umożliwia także ślady stosu wyświetlić inlined funkcje debugera WinDBG.Debugowanie kompilacji, których wyłączono optymalizacji (wszystkie) nie są generowane, gdy dodatkowe informacje debugowania /Zo określono.Użyj /Zo przełącznik debugowania konfiguracje wersji z optymalizacji włączona.Aby uzyskać więcej informacji na optymalizacji parametrów, zobacz /O Opcje (optymalizuj kod).Ponieważ /Zo można zwiększyć rozmiar.Pliki PDB domyślnie jest wyłączona, w programie Visual Studio 2013.Określ /Zo- jawnie wyłączyć tę opcję kompilatora.
Debuger programu Visual Studio 2013, który wykorzystuje rozszerzone informacje debugowania generowanych przez /Zo parametr nie jest zgodny z macierzystego Edytuj i Kontynuuj.Po włączeniu macierzysty Edytuj i Kontynuuj opcje debuger, Visual Studio 2013 używa inny aparat debugowania i rozszerzone informacje o debugowaniu generowanych przez /Zo przełącznik jest ignorowane.
/Zo Parametr jest dostępny w programie Visual Studio 2013 Update 3 i zastępuje wcześniej Nieudokumentowany /d2Zi+ przełączyć.Zaleca się używać /Zo zamiast tego.
Aby ustawić opcję kompilatora /Zo w programie Visual Studio
Otwórz strony właściwości okno dialogowe dla projektu.Aby uzyskać więcej informacji, zobacz Porady: otwieranie stron właściwości projektów.
Wybierz właściwości konfiguracji, C/C++ folder.
Wybierz stronę właściwości Wiersz polecenia.
Modyfikowanie dodatkowe opcje właściwości do włączenia /Zo , a następnie wybierz OK.
Aby programowo ustawić tę opcję kompilatora
- Zobacz AdditionalOptions.